The University of T&T's (UTT) tour of England started on a rough note when they went down to Oxford University by 227 runs at Oxford Park on Thursday.Oxford University won toss and decided to bat and after the loss of two early wickets, they rebounded nicely through J Gnoddle, T Claughon and M Winter. Gnodde scored a century batting at number three, while Claughon got 64 and Winter scored 49, as Oxford University tallied 274 all out off their 50 overs.
The best of the bowlers for UTT was A Sankar who grabbed 4/51 off his 10-over allotment. UTT in reply could not handle the moving ball in bitter English conditions and folded for just 64 off 32 overs. K Ramlal top scored with 16 runs, while K Charles made 15. O Jones with 2/14, S Mylavarapu 2/7 and J O'Gorman 2/16, proved too much for the T&T boys.
UTT under the guidance of former Test player Daren Ganga is making a tour of the UK in order to expose the young players to foreign conditions, as part of their development.There are a number of other matches planned over their 10-day stay in England.
